This guide highlights the main factors to consider, along with broader insights to ensure you select a station that truly matches your lifestyle and budget.Capacity and Power Output
Capacity determines how much energy your station can store, directly impacting how long it can power your devices during an outage or outdoor trip. Higher wattage output allows for running larger appliances or multiple devices simultaneously. However, larger capacities typically mean increased weight and cost. Carefully assess your typical power needs to avoid overspending on unnecessary capacity or facing limitations during critical times. For most home backup scenarios, a capacity of 2000Wh or more offers peace of mind, while smaller units are suitable for outdoor or emergency essentials.

Charging Speed and Solar Compatibility
Fast recharging capabilities, especially via AC or solar, are vital for ensuring your station is ready when needed. Units with quick AC recharge times can be topped up overnight, while solar input options allow for renewable recharging during outdoor adventures or power outages. Verify that the station supports the solar panels you own or plan to buy, including compatibility with different voltages and connector types. Some models also feature pass-through charging, enabling simultaneous use and charging, which enhances usability during extended outages.
Battery Chemistry and Longevity
Battery chemistry impacts the lifespan and safety of your power station. LiFePO4 batteries, used in many top models, typically last longer—often over 2000 cycles—and handle thermal stress better than older lithium-ion types. This makes them a better choice for frequent use or long-term storage, offering more value despite a higher initial cost. Be cautious of cheaper units with inferior chemistry, as they may degrade faster and require replacement sooner, increasing total ownership costs.

Frequently Asked Questions
How do I determine the right capacity for my needs?
To find the ideal capacity, list all the essential devices you want to power, noting their wattage and runtime needs. Add up their power requirements to estimate your total load. For backup during power outages, a station with around 2000Wh to 3000Wh often covers most household essentials, but for larger appliances or longer outages, consider units with higher capacity. Remember that larger capacities come with increased size and cost, so balancing your critical power needs with portability and budget is key.
Can these stations be charged solely with solar power?
Many solar backup power stations support solar charging, but the effectiveness depends on the wattage of the solar panels and sunlight conditions. It’s important to verify compatibility with your panels’ voltage and connector types. Charging solely with solar can be slower than AC, especially in low sunlight, but it offers sustainable, off-grid recharging. For reliable solar charging, look for models that support high input wattage and feature MPPT charge controllers, which maximize solar energy harvest.
Are LiFePO4 batteries worth the extra cost?
LiFePO4 batteries tend to cost more upfront but offer significant long-term benefits. They last over 2000 cycles, maintain capacity better over time, and are safer due to improved thermal stability. This makes them ideal for frequent use or long-term storage, reducing the need for replacement and minimizing safety concerns. If you plan to use your power station regularly or want a durable, reliable system, investing in LiFePO4 is usually a sound decision.
